245NQ015-1 Product Overview

Introduction

The 245NQ015-1 is a semiconductor product belonging to the category of Schottky diodes. This entry provides an overview of its basic information,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.

Basic Information Overview

  • Category: Schottky diode
  • Use: Rectification and voltage clamping in various electronic circuits
  • Characteristics: Low forward voltage drop, fast switching speed, low reverse leakage current
  • Package: TO-220AC
  • Essence: High-efficiency rectification and voltage clamping
  • Packaging/Quantity: Typically packaged in reels or tubes, quantity varies by manufacturer

Specifications

  • Forward Voltage Drop: 0.55V at 5A
  • Reverse Leakage Current: 10μA at 15V
  • Maximum Continuous Forward Current: 30A
  • Maximum Reverse Voltage: 15V
  • Operating Temperature Range: -65°C to 175°C

Working Principles

The 245NQ015-1 operates based on the Schottky barrier principle, where the metal-semiconductor junction results in lower forward voltage drop and faster switching speed compared to conventional PN-junction diodes.
